San Miguel

San Miguel is Gurkha Cigars Newest Premium Cigar

August 5, 2020August 4, 2020TomLeave a Comment on San Miguel is Gurkha Cigars Newest Premium Cigar

Gurkha Cigars is re-releasing the grandfathered brand San Miguel as its latest premium cigar.  San Miguel marks the third recent offering by Gurkha Cigars that is made with the highly desirable Aganorsa Leaf from Nicaragua.

Traveling Man

Hiram and Solomon Traveling Man cigar review

July 17, 2020July 16, 2020Tom1 Comment on Hiram and Solomon Traveling Man cigar review

Travelling Man is part of the Hiram and Solomon line of cigars which were created by two Masonic Brothers; Fouad Kashouty and George Dakrat. They both enjoyed smoking cigars after meetings and noticed that there were no cigars made for Freemason smokers that carried the square and compass symbols.

Balmoral Anejo XO Oscuro

Balmoral Anejo XO Oscuro cigar review

July 10, 2020July 9, 2020TomLeave a Comment on Balmoral Anejo XO Oscuro cigar review

The Balmoral line was created by Boris Winterman. Boris is the 4th generation CEO of the parent company, Royal Agio. The cigars are manufactured in Royal Agio’s factory in San Pedro de Macoris, Dominican Republic.
